Cabinet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a single cabinet Yes No DIY is fine for small, isolated leaks.
Large water damage in multiple cabinets No Yes Call a pro for large water damage jobs to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Musty odors or warping cabinets No Yes Call a pro for musty odors or warping cabinets to prevent mold and mildew growth and further damage.
Water damage on surrounding areas No Yes Call a pro for water damage on surrounding areas to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Unknown source of leak No Yes Call a pro to identify the source of the leak and repair it.

Cabinet Water Damage Repair Cost in Layton, UT

The cost of Cabinet Water Damage Repair in Layton, UT can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Prices start at around $500 and can go up to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the job.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ing the damage to give you a more accurate quote.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$200-$500 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Water Extraction $500-$1,000 Amount of water extracted and equipment used
Drying and Dehumidification $500-$1,000 Size of affected area and equipment used
Cabinet Repair and Restoration $1,000-$2,500 Scope of repairs and materials used
